Situated around 10 minutes by car from Parque Recreativo, Villa Calas offers guests to enjoy a shared lounge and a garden. Located a 15-minute ride from Estadio Alejandro Morera Soto, the lodge boasts a sunny patio with views of the garden.
Location
Fraijanes forests is about a 10-minute drive away.
The closest airport is Juan Santamaria International, which is 30 km from this property.
Rooms
An adjoining terrace and a sitting area, along with valley views, are also included. Additionally, media facilities, such as a TV set, ensure a more enjoyable stay. The villa comes with a bathroom with a separate toilet and a shower. Toiletries and bath sheets are included for added comfort.
